#f68857 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f68857 is composed of 96.5% red, 53.3%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.7% magenta, 64.6%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 18.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 65.3%. #f68857 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ffae with #ed1100.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

Shades and Tints of #f68857

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120601 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#f68857 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#a3a3a3 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#b49e94 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#b9aa69 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#cfa259 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#f98890 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#cf9d62 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#dd9858 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#f8887b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
